Lot excavation services involve the careful removal and clearing of soil, rocks, and debris from a property to prepare it for construction, landscaping, or other development projects. This process typically includes the use of heavy machinery such as excavators, bulldozers, and loaders to efficiently dig, level, and shape the land according to project specifications. By managing the earthwork needed for a property, these services help create a stable, even foundation for future structures or landscape features, ensuring the site is ready for the next phase of development.

Many property owners turn to lot excavation services to address specific problems related to uneven terrain, poor drainage, or the presence of unwanted obstructions. For example, if a homeowner plans to build a new garage, deck, or garden, excavating the lot can provide a level surface and improve water runoff. It can also be necessary to remove excess soil, rocks, or debris that may hinder construction or landscaping efforts. Proper excavation can prevent future issues such as flooding, foundation settling, or difficulty in grading the land, making it a crucial step in many property improvement projects.

The overview below groups typical Lot Excavation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Tacoma,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Excavation Jobs - Typical costs for minor lot excavation projects in Tacoma often range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s, such as clearing a small backyard or prepping a driveway,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um, which is usually reserved for larger or more detailed work.

Medium-Sized Projects - For more extensive excavation work like preparing land for construction or landscaping, local contractors generally char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ects in this category land in the middle of this range, with some larger or more complex jobs approaching $4,000 or more.

Larger or Complex Excavations - Larger projects, such as significant site clearing or foundation excavation, can range from $3,500 to $8,000+. These tend to be less common and often involve additional factors like deep digging or heavy machinery, which can push costs higher.

Full Lot Replacement or Heavy-Duty Work - Complete lot excavations or projects requiring extensive removal and replacement can exceed $10,000, with some complex or commercial jobs reaching $20,000+ in Tacoma. Such jobs are less frequent and typically involve significant planning and equipment need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is lot excavation service? Lot excavation involves the removal of soil, rocks, and debris to prepare a piece of land for construction, landscaping, or development projects in Tacoma and nearby areas.

Why hire local contractors for lot excavation? Local contractors understand the specific soil conditions and permitting requirements in Tacoma, ensuring the excavation work is done efficiently and correctly.

What types of projects require lot excavation? Projects such as building foundations, driveway installation, landscaping, and site clearing typically need lot excavation services.

How do local service providers handle site preparation? They assess the land, obtain necessary permits, and use specialized equipment to safely and effectively excavate and level the lot.

What should be considered before starting lot excavation? It's important to evaluate the land's topography, drainage needs, and any local regulations that might affect the excavation process.
